Wisconsin Code § 701.0203

Subject matter jurisdiction

(1) The circuit
court assigned to exercise probate jurisdiction has exclusive jurisdiction of proceedings in this state brought by a trustee, trust protector, directing party, or beneficiary concerning the administration of a trust.
(2) This section does not preclude judicial or nonjudicial alternative dispute resolution, including nonjudicial settlement
agreements described in s. 701.0111.
